Overpriced and boring - stick to the wine if you must. Portions are small and the food simply isn’t anything you wouldn’t be able to make yourself. The salad clearly had been sitting for a while and was easily the most boring version of a mango salad I could imagine - cucumber, tomato, leafy greens, 4 slices of mango, olive oil. Risotto was soupy instead of creamy, cannot confirm nor deny that there was truffle in it as indicated on the menu. Furthermore, according to the menu the risotto is vegan. The one I was served first had cheese in it. Waitress started arguing with me that I should have told her - still not sure how I was supposed to know that the vegan risotto would not be vegan unless I told them so. They remade the risotto without cheese but then it was scalding hot like it had been heated up in a microwave. It didn’t taste bad, at that price point you should be able to expect better craftsmanship though. The Rosé was good but also more expensive than on the menu.

a uniquely elegant vegetarian restaurant. dine like you'll never miss the meat. The fritters had such a light "bready" outside and the zuchinni, onion inside would have been enough of a meal. however then I would've missed the rich mushroom and truffle risotto. and still I saved room for an apple crumble that tasted like a warm winter's night. Absolutely wish I was staying in Braga another day just to eat at Anjo Verde, Green Angel, again. Indeed the food is angelic!

I never thought I would be giving a 5-star review to a vegetarian restaurant, but here it is. I have been gravitating toward less fats and more fiber as I age and have taken a shine to many vegetarian dishes. Not only are the dishes here delicious, they are also very nicely plated. So food not only tastes good, but it looks good as well. The clean, modern surroundings allow for concentration on the food. Service has always been excellent. I have eaten here three times ordering the spinach roll and the lasagna, both excellent choices. I'm returning again to try yet another of their delightful creations. Anjo Verde is fast becoming one of my favorite restaurants in Braga.

We stopped in during Holy Week/Easter Week and we're seated right away, even though it was a busy night (right before a procession). The restaurant was clean and minimally, tastefully decorated--comfortable, casual, and welcoming. The waitress knew limited English, but was friendly and helpful and brought over an English speaking man (perhaps the manager or owner). He was adorable, funny, and kind...and was quick to point out the vegan-only options that we inquired about. While most foods were clearly marked as such, it never hurts to ask, which lead us to the soup, which wasn't marked vegan. The soup was very, very good--a creamy squash, I presume--which is not something I often praise because it's typically pretty basic, but this was tasty. We both thoroughly enjoyed it. If only every creamy soup was like this one! For our mains, my man had a stroganoff (seitan) dish and I had a tofu dish, both over a rice of our choosing and, while they were similarly flavored, his was creamier (and topped with tiny, fried potato slivers) and mine had maybe a bit more complexity (and mushroom caps and tomato cubes). It's hard to say which was better--both were excellent--and we traded often. The sides varied between the two plates and all of them were good. A vegan/vegetarian/meat eater would enjoy either of the dishes we had, without question, and we'd go again if we had another night in town. Lovely place, good service, and excellent food!
